Governor Christie, the time is now to help our Wounded Warriors and their caregivers

Hudson Reporter Publications - 5/13/2017

Dear Editor:

The Wounded Warrior Caregiver Relief Act (S750) awaits the Governor's signature, and the deadline is May 11th. If Governor Christie does not sign this bill by this date, it will be a lost opportunity to honor the struggles many of our veterans and their families face when they come home.

The fact is, caregivers support their families with all the love in the world, but they could use some help themselves. In addition to the vast amounts of time they spend as caregivers, according to a recent AARP report, many caregivers spend as much as $7,000 out of their own pockets each year to care for their loved ones. And without our army of unpaid family caregivers, our healthcare system would collapse.

This Wounded Warrior Caregiver Relief Act would provide a modest state income tax credit for eligible, unpaid family caregivers, providing critical support for our Wounded Warriors who served in the military on or after the 9/11 terrorist attacks.

We all must do our part to support our veterans. AARP urges Governor Christie to do his part now us by signing this bill into law.

Signed, Jeff Abramo Director of Communications and Engagement AARP New Jersey
